                    Judiciary</committee-name></action-desc></action><legis-type>A BILL</legis-type><official-title display="yes">To amend the Immigration and Nationality Act to restrict visa issuance to individuals who have directed, authorized, significantly supported, participated in, or carried out violations of religious freedom.</official-title></form><legis-body id="HDA8147A794BA439584FFE35B7A99D30A" style="OLC"> 
<section id="HED2A094432874A1593361FC836E14D33" section-type="section-one"><enum>1.</enum><header>Short title</header><text display-inline="no-display-inline">This Act may be cited as the <quote><short-title>Banning Perpetrators of Religious Persecution Act of 2026</short-title></quote>.</text></section> <section id="H99A1659F564747C3A4605ED3A8258524"><enum>2.</enum><header>Restricting visa issuance to individuals who have carried out violations of religious freedom</header><text display-inline="no-display-inline">Section 212(a)(2)(G) of the Immigration and Nationality Act (<external-xref legal-doc="usc" parsable-cite="usc/8/1182">8 U.S.C. 1182(a)(2)(G)</external-xref>) is amended to read as follows:</text> 
<quoted-block style="OLC" display-inline="no-display-inline" id="H203CBAC3290A4F31AA286D32F8DB6A1D"> 
<subparagraph id="H0FCE834B81F64DC79E69319D60E4AEBA" commented="no" display-inline="no-display-inline"><enum>(G)</enum><header display-inline="yes-display-inline">Aliens who have committed violations of religious freedom</header> 
<clause commented="no" display-inline="no-display-inline" id="H7E39C8658EEA4159AD54DF5146F9656C"><enum>(i)</enum><header>In general</header><text display-inline="yes-display-inline">Any alien who—</text> <subclause commented="no" display-inline="no-display-inline" id="HB13F7FFC22674E47A76BBC01AF5F2266"><enum>(I)</enum><text display-inline="yes-display-inline">while serving as a foreign government official, was responsible for, or directly carried out, at any time, particularly severe violations of religious freedom (as defined in section 3(13) of the International Religious Freedom Act of 1998 (<external-xref legal-doc="usc" parsable-cite="usc/22/6402">22 U.S.C. 6402(13)</external-xref>)); or</text></subclause> 
<subclause id="HFED3CEC3CF9048B6853AAC2D8988B17B">
                            <enum>(II)</enum>
 <text>at any time while outside the United States, directed, authorized, significantly supported, participated in, was responsible for, or carried out particularly severe violations of religious freedom or violations of religious freedom (as defined in section 3(16) of such Act (<external-xref legal-doc="usc" parsable-cite="usc/22/6402">22 U.S.C. 6402(16)</external-xref>));</text>
                        </subclause><continuation-text continuation-text-level="clause">is inadmissible.</continuation-text></clause> 
<clause id="HDF6AE5CF79CF44629F404F8FB5A26F78"><enum>(ii)</enum><header>Public notice</header> 
<subclause commented="no" display-inline="no-display-inline" id="H90D543ACAE5F4033B74CA594575CB369"><enum>(I)</enum><header>In general</header><text display-inline="yes-display-inline">Notwithstanding the limitations under section 222(f) with respect to the confidentiality of certain immigration records and except as provided under subclause (II), the Secretary of State shall post, on a publicly accessible website of the Department of State—</text> <item commented="no" display-inline="no-display-inline" id="H852DD87807F24CD2AB3C62880068014A"><enum>(aa)</enum><text display-inline="yes-display-inline">the names of all of the aliens determined to be inadmissible under clause (i); and</text></item> 
<item commented="no" display-inline="no-display-inline" id="H1818E6902EAD48599DC6CF7954A91E80"><enum>(bb)</enum><text display-inline="yes-display-inline">the countries or other locations in which violations of religious freedom described in such clause took place.</text></item></subclause> <subclause commented="no" display-inline="no-display-inline" id="H121B260292CC430D9EEFF64C21379049"><enum>(II)</enum><header>Exception</header><text display-inline="yes-display-inline">If the Secretary of State determines, on a case-by-case basis and in the Secretary’s sole and unreviewable discretion, that the public release of the identity of any particular alien determined to be inadmissible under clause (i) would have adverse foreign policy consequences for the United States, the Secretary—</text> 
<item commented="no" display-inline="no-display-inline" id="H35E981F140E0494A9CB92CB9C6CC9612"><enum>(aa)</enum><text display-inline="yes-display-inline">may exclude such alien from the disclosure requirement under subclause (I); and</text></item> <item commented="no" display-inline="no-display-inline" id="H6D542369995C493A8A6802DD1EAF6C15"><enum>(bb)</enum><text>shall submit a semiannual report to Congress, in accordance with section 51(a) of the State Department Basic Authorities Act of 1956 (<external-xref legal-doc="usc" parsable-cite="usc/22/2723">22 U.S.C. 2723(a)</external-xref>), explaining the reasons for such exclusion.</text></item></subclause></clause></subparagraph><after-quoted-block>.</after-quoted-block></quoted-block></section>
